Treasury of Scripture Knowledge
Gal 1:24 — And they glorified God in me.
Correlating Passages
  
  
|
Num 23:23 |
Surely [there is] no enchantment against Jacob, neither [is there] any divination against Israel: according to this time it shall be said of Jacob and of Israel, What hath God wrought! |
  
  
|
Luk 2:14 |
Glory to God in the highest, and on earth peace, good will toward men. |
  
  
|
Luk 7:16 |
And there came a fear on all: and they glorified God, saying, That a great prophet is risen up among us; and, That God hath visited his people. |
  
  
|
Luk 15:10 |
Likewise, I say unto you, there is joy in the presence of the angels of God over one sinner that repenteth. |
  
  
|
Luk 15:32 |
It was meet that we should make merry, and be glad: for this thy brother was dead, and is alive again; and was lost, and is found. |
  
  
|
Act 11:18 |
When they heard these things, they held their peace, and glorified God, saying, Then hath God also to the Gentiles granted repentance unto life. |
  
  
|
Act 21:19 |
And when he had saluted them, he declared particularly what things God had wrought among the Gentiles by his ministry. |
  
  
|
Act 21:20 |
And when they heard [it], they glorified the Lord, and said unto him, Thou seest, brother, how many thousands of Jews there are which believe; and they are all zealous of the law: |
  
  
|
2Cr 9:13 |
Whiles by the experiment of this ministration they glorify God for your professed subjection unto the gospel of Christ, and for [your] liberal distribution unto them, and unto all [men]; |
  
  
|
Col 1:3 |
We give thanks to God and the Father of our Lord Jesus Christ, praying always for you, |
  
  
|
Col 1:4 |
Since we heard of your faith in Christ Jesus, and of the love [which ye have] to all the saints, |
  
  
|
2Th 1:10 |
When he shall come to be glorified in his saints, and to be admired in all them that believe (because our testimony among you was believed) in that day. |
  
  
|
2Th 1:12 |
That the name of our Lord Jesus Christ may be glorified in you, and ye in him, according to the grace of our God and the Lord Jesus Christ. |
